History & Origin
Shalva comes from the Hebrew shalva, 'tranquility; peace; serenity; ease' (related to shalom). A crisp, classic name (said 'SHAHL-vah').
In the U.S. it appears in Jewish families (Shalva is also a Georgian name). Rare, tranquility-and-peace at the root, and crisp.
